Description
Nestled in Toronto, this Spanish restaurant elicits a spectrum of experiences. Diners praise the vibrant ambiance and attentive service, with highlights including exquisite churros and exceptional paella. However, mixed reviews emerge about food quality, particularly the seafood paella’s disappointing flavor. Reservations can be misleading, with some guests receiving bar seating despite requests for higher tables. While many find the prices steep, the overall atmosphere is lively, albeit sometimes noisy as crowds gather. Although some service lapses occurred, staff are generally friendly and accommodating, leaving patrons hoping for improvements in food consistency to match their delightful service.
